Fox Creek Farm is one of Longmont's newer communities. It was developed and built between 1997 and 2001. Currently, Fox Creek Farm is home to many people - including those with young children, people who are single, and adults in the "empty nest" category. The age diversity in Fox Creek Farm is one of the aspects that make the neighborhood so popular.
Fox Creek Farm sits very close to a 15-acre park called Stephen Day Park. The park was designed with all of Longmont's residents in mind. It contains a teen skate area, mountain bike area, basketball courts, volleyball courts, a play field, an off-leash dog area, picnic areas with shelters, and a water spray fountain for children to use during the warm months.
The community does have a homeowner's association, which, among other things, hosts several annual neighborhood events.
